About Office of the Director of National Intelligence

The Office of the Director of National Intelligence (ODNI) is a United States government agency responsible for overseeing and coordinating the nation’s intelligence efforts. Established in 2004 as part of the Intelligence Reform and Terrorism Prevention Act, the ODNI serves as the principal advisor to the President and National Security Council on matters related to national security and intelligence. The ODNI is composed of several components, including the National Counterterrorism Center, the National Counterintelligence and Security Center, and the Office of the Inspector General. The agency is also responsible for managing the intelligence budget and ensuring that intelligence agencies operate within the law and with appropriate oversight. The Director of National Intelligence, currently Avril Haines, leads the ODNI and serves as the President’s chief intelligence advisor. The ODNI also works closely with other intelligence agencies, such as the Central Intelligence Agency (CIA) and the National Security Agency (NSA), to ensure that intelligence information is shared effectively and efficiently. Despite its important role in national security, the ODNI has been subject to criticism in recent years for perceived inefficiencies and lack of transparency. However, the agency remains a crucial component of the United States’ intelligence community.
